码迷,mamicode.com
首页 > 其他好文
Codeforces 57C Array dp暴力找规律
题目链接:点击打开链接 先是计算非递增的方案, 若非递增的方案数为x, 则非递减的方案数也是x 答案就是 2*x - n 只需求得x即可。 可以先写个n3的dp,然后发现规律是 C(n-1, 2*n-1) 然后套个逆元即可。 #include #include #include #include using namespace std; #define ll long long #d...
分类:其他好文   时间:2014-08-04 17:42:48    阅读次数:228
Dijkstra和Floyd_warshall
import java.util.Arrays; import java.util.Scanner; /*题目描述: 有n个城市,城市间有m条道路,每条道路都有长度d,给你起点城市s终点终点t,要求输出起点到终点的最短距离 输入: 输入n,m,城市的编号是1~n,然后是m行,每行3个数 a,b,d,表示a城市和b城市之间有一条道路,且其长度为d。假设a与b之间若有道路,则只 有一条道路...
分类:其他好文   时间:2014-08-04 17:42:37    阅读次数:181
flume 自定义 hbase sink 类
flume自定义hbase sink类...
分类:其他好文   时间:2014-08-04 17:42:18    阅读次数:350
HDU 4790 Just Random 【构造】
数学构造 容斥原理...
分类:其他好文   时间:2014-08-04 17:42:09    阅读次数:219
Codeforces 57B Martian Architecture 暴力||线段树
题目链接:点击打开链接 题意:n长的序列(初始全为0) m个操作 k个查询 下面m个操作[l,r] h 代表 a[l] +=h; a[l+1] += h+i; a[l+i] += h+i;  l 然后问k个位置的和 因为k ----------------------- 如果k 只需要给区间记录一个标记lazy,表示从左端点开始 l, l+1, l+i ··· l+r 而向下更新时...
分类:其他好文   时间:2014-08-04 17:40:57    阅读次数:186
Opencv2.4.9安装和在visualstudio 2013中配置
Opencv2.4.9安装和在visualstudio 2013中配置      下载opencv和在windows下安装:                    最新版本的opencv是2014.4.25的opencv2.4.9,这里选择当前最新版本。点击opencv for windows即可下载。...
分类:其他好文   时间:2014-08-04 17:40:47    阅读次数:280
hdu 4029 Distinct Sub-matrix (后缀数组)
题目大意: n*m的矩阵中,有多少个子矩阵不是同的。 思路分析: 假设这题题目只是一维的求一个串中有多少个子串是不同的。 那么也就是直接扫描height,然后减去前缀。 现在变成二维,如何降低维度。 知道hash 的作用就是将一个串映射到一个数字。 那我们就将这个矩阵hash,考虑到不同的长度和宽度都会导致不同, 所以就要枚举子矩阵的宽度。 hash [i][j]...
分类:其他好文   时间:2014-08-04 17:40:37    阅读次数:260
POJ 2417 Discrete Logging 离散对数
链接:http://poj.org/problem?id=2417 题意: 思路:求离散对数,Baby Step Giant Step算法基本应用。 以下转载自:AekdyCoin 【普通Baby Step Giant Step】 【问题模型】 求解 A^x = B (mod C) 中 0 【思路】 我们可以做一个等价 x = i * m + j  ( 0 而...
分类:其他好文   时间:2014-08-04 17:40:27    阅读次数:242
嵌入式系统硬件组成
嵌入式系统的硬件主要包括:嵌入式处理芯片、嵌入式系统存储器、I/O接口及常用的I/O设备、典型ARM处理芯片以及嵌入式互连通信接口。 嵌入式最小硬件系统有: 1、电源电路 2、时钟电路 3、复位电路 4、JTAG测试接口 典型的嵌入式系统硬件有嵌入式最小系统、前向通道、后向通道、人机交互通到以及相互互联通信通道等组成。 嵌入式系统的设计步骤 嵌入式系统设计步骤 ...
分类:其他好文   时间:2014-08-04 17:40:17    阅读次数:583
csdn发博文验证码缺陷
csdn验证码的优点: 一,几乎没有浪费人脑人力,却要花去机器人很多cpu csdn发博文验证码却有很大缺陷: 一,验证码的内容是简单的数字,也就是说穷举近的 二,中间的减去,加上,乘以这种特征明显图像完全可以通过简单的特征函数识别,而一,二,三,这种数字就更好根据特征识别了, 三,欢迎大家破解他的验证码来爆吧啊!...
分类:其他好文   时间:2014-08-04 17:40:07    阅读次数:180
HDU 3367 Hotel
参照这个博客的做法:请戳 ,还有这个的讲解: 询问区间中满足条件的连续最长区间通常属于区间合并问题。 节点增加4个域,lx:从区间左边数连续空房间的数目。rx:从区间右边数连续空房间的数目。ax:该区间中连续空房间的总数目 col:记录该区间住人的状态,1表示全住满,0表示全空,-1表示有可以住的房间。 查询是否有连续空房间数目num的时候,先查询左边,当tree[v]...
分类:其他好文   时间:2014-08-04 17:39:57    阅读次数:365
HDU1874畅通工程续 dijkstra&&floyd
畅通工程续 http://acm.hdu.edu.cn/showproblem.php?pid=1874 Time Limit: 3000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 15713    Accepted Submission(s): 5...
分类:其他好文   时间:2014-08-04 17:39:47    阅读次数:338
UVa 514 Rails(经典栈)
有n辆火车 按1到n的顺序进站 最后进站的车可以在任何时候出去 判断给定的出站序列是否可能 火车只有两种状态 从A进站 或者从站到B 模拟栈的操作就行了 令A表示A中当前待进站的第一辆火车 tar[B]表示出站序列中当前应该出站的火车 sta为火车站 当A==tar[B]的时候 A进站马上出战 否则当站中最后一辆==tar[B]时 这辆车出站 都不满足就只能A中的最前面的火车进站 当n辆火车全部进站 而站中还有火车是 给定的出战序列就是不可能的...
分类:其他好文   时间:2014-08-04 17:39:37    阅读次数:194
常用时间函数总结
在计算机中,时间通常有两个作用:表示时间和计时。本文将主要介绍一些常用的表示时间的函数,以及他们之间的转换,对于计时的用法,在后续中补充。...
分类:其他好文   时间:2014-08-04 17:39:27    阅读次数:260
016_计算机体系结构一
?? CPU:是有运算器,控制器,存储器组成;CPU中的值得是寄存器而不是主板上的内存   计算计的存储器是内存,CPU的存储器是寄存器RAM   冯诺依曼结构与哈佛结构的区别:哈弗结构在内存中增加了逻辑分段   CS(IP):代码段 DS(bx):数据段 SS(sp):栈段 bss:未初始化的数据段   readelf -a a.out :查看链接生成的.out文件  ...
分类:其他好文   时间:2014-08-04 17:38:58    阅读次数:256
UVA 10935 约瑟夫环
Throwing cards away I Time Limit:3000MS     Memory Limit:0KB     64bit IO Format:%lld & %llu Submit Status Description Given is an ordered deck of n cards numbered 1 to n with card 1 at the t...
分类:其他好文   时间:2014-08-04 17:38:47    阅读次数:272
CString 按想法把字符串分为2半
CString strScale; strScale.Format(_T("1:%d"),m_pBlock->GetBlkScale()); int iIndex=strTitle.ReverseFind(_T('|')); if(iIndex> -1) { CString str1,str2; str1=strTitle.Mid(0,iIndex); str1 = L"1/...
分类:其他好文   时间:2014-08-04 17:38:27    阅读次数:159
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!